Beginning of the Academic Year Activities of the “Citizenship and Diversity: Christian/Muslim living together in Palestine” AEI Program

The General Director of the Ministry of Education Directorate in Bethlehem, Mrs. Nisreen Amro, and Arab Educational Institute co-president opened a training workshop for teachers at the Greek Catholic School Hall – Beit Sahour, in the presence of the Head of the Supervision Department, Mr. Walid Radwan, the supervisor of Islamic religious education, Mr. Medhat Qaraqe, and the supervisor of the Christian religious education, Mrs. Abeer Khair.

Teachers and principals of the participating public and private schools also attended the meeting.

The workshop included a presentation for the program and its goals, the first-semester plan, and a discussion on the concepts of justice, equality, and peace as basic pillars for achieving national unity, freedom, and building a state of citizenship.

The workshop also included a presentation about the teaching materials in the Palestinian curriculum that talk about the concepts of citizenship, diversity, and living together. The workshop ended with a lunch in an atmosphere of fraternal harmony.
